New Facilities Started as Lean, A Challenge for Today’s Businesses: Tenneco Automotive - Celaya Facility 1999-01-3365
New manufacturing systems are creating a competitive world. The challenge for new facilities consists in creating lean thinking and focusing on time and waste reduction through the use of continuous improvement principles. In new facilities it is easier to create this environment.
